Concrete, Brick, and Asphalt Heavy-debris Pricing
Dense materials call for a tougher container. Our reinforced-steel lowboy roll-offs are built for concrete slab tear-out, brick demo, asphalt millings, and clean dirt loads up to 10,000 pounds. The low 2-to-3-foot side walls let a skid steer or wheelbarrow load over the rim without busting USDOT weight limits on South San Francisco routes.
Heavy-debris jobs run on weight tickets from the scale house, not by the yard; the cleanest loads — with no mixed wood, drywall, or trash — earn the lowest per-ton rate. I size your container and dispatch the dumpster based on a quick call with the site super regarding the project tonnage.
